Story behind the song
It was Christmas day. My son was at his mom's and I was alone with just the radio for company. When I was a child I used to love Christmas music but that particular Christmas I thought I would lose it if I heard one more pop star cashing in on 'chessnuts roasting on an open fire.' Couldn't they at least try to come up with a new christmas song? Is it that difficult? Thats when I turned of the radio and wrote my own Christmas song. The song is narrated by my ten year old son James and is sung by myself and Musical Intervention's newest artist, Linda Tower.
